Fostering visualization skills in addition and subtraction for children ages 3-7 is crucial for developing their foundational math abilities. Visualization helps children understand numerical relationships and operations in a more intuitive and concrete manner. When kids can visualize math problems, they are better able to grasp abstract concepts, making the learning process more engaging and effective.
For young learners, who are often concrete thinkers, learning through visualization can transform abstract numbers and symbols into tangible and comprehensible entities. For example, using physical objects or visual aids like drawings and manipulatives can make addition and subtraction more relatable. These methods allow children to see the actual process of grouping or separating items, significantly improving their problem-solving skills.
